What does a 5G RF Optimization Engineer do?

A 5G RF Optimization Engineer is responsible for ensuring optimal performance of 5G wireless networks by analyzing and improving radio frequency (RF) parameters. They use specialized tools to monitor network quality, identify coverage gaps, and resolve issues related to signal strength, interference, and data throughput. Their work involves tuning network equipment, conducting drive tests, and collaborating with other engineers to implement solutions that enhance user experience and network efficiency.

What are some common challenges faced by a 5G RF Optimization Engineer when deploying new sites, and how are they typically addressed?

A 5G RF Optimization Engineer often encounters challenges such as interference management, handover optimization, and ensuring consistent coverage in dense urban environments during new site deployments. These challenges are typically addressed through detailed drive testing, network parameter tuning, and close collaboration with network planners and field teams. Engineers also utilize advanced software tools to analyze performance metrics and implement solutions like antenna tilt adjustments, frequency planning, and power optimization to enhance network quality.

We are seeking Coax Splicers who are responsible for maintaining and repairing Hybrid Fiber-Coaxial (HFC) systems. Duties include coax cable splicing, system installation and activation, troubleshooting signal issues, and performing preventative maintenance. The role involves balancing forward and return paths using test equipment, maintaining plant infrastructure, and ensuring optimal network performance.

Responsibilities

  • Interpret schematics and design drawings to perform splicing, activation, and testing of HFC outside plant infrastructure for both new construction and legacy systems.
  • Upgrade hardware and infrastructure, including comprehensive plant documentation and installation of HFC active and passive components such as nodes, amplifiers, line extenders, taps, splitters, and power supplies. Accurately document detailed field notes, operate a bucket truck, access network enclosures and nodes, and utilize various testing equipment for system verification.
  • Responsibilities are distributed across hardline coaxial splicing, system sweeping, and network activation activities.
  • Install fiber optic enclosures, nodes, and related equipment as necessary.
  • Work with customers, subcontractors, and other team members in the field to define, collect, and determine information from customers and customer facilities for project requirements.
  • Conduct DOCSIS 3.1 testing and evaluations, perform targeted system sweeps, accurately document findings, and compile system data to generate comprehensive technical reports.
  • Diagnose and resolve plant-related issues to mitigate upstream noise and forward path impairments within the cable system. Utilize standard outside plant (OSP) tools, including Optical Time Domain Reflectometers (OTDRs), Time Domain Reflectometers (TDRs), light meters, and signal strength meters, to ensure optimal system performance.
  • Ability to understand and calculate system Radio Frequency (RF) signals to quickly make necessary adjustments to resolve issues and report accurate information to project supervisors.
